Jerusalem Walls National Park protects, preserves and provides public access to the fortifications and adjacent archaeological areas that surround the Old City of Jerusalem. The park focuses on the city’s historic walls and the open-air remains immediately outside them.
The park offers elevated viewpoints along the walls that allow sweeping views across the Old City quarters and toward surrounding hills and valleys. These viewing routes and promenades are the primary attractions for sightlines and photography rather than interior museum displays.
The present city walls were rebuilt under Ottoman rule in the 16th century by Sultan Suleiman the Magnificent, and the areas immediately outside the walls contain excavated remains from Roman, Byzantine and medieval periods. Over time the site has been the focus of archaeological excavation, conservation and visitor-access works to expose and interpret the multiple occupation layers.
The park sits directly around the Old City of Jerusalem in the Jerusalem District, immediately adjacent to the historic gates and inner urban fabric of central Jerusalem. It is within the municipal limits of Jerusalem and lies on the city’s core ridge and surrounding slopes.

What to See #
- Ramparts Walk (Old City walls): A raised walkway and viewing route that follows significant stretches of the Old City walls, giving panoramic views across the four quarters and key landmarks such as the Dome of the Rock and the Mount of Olives.
- Archaeological sites along the walls: Clusters of excavated remains and open archaeological areas adjacent to the walls showing layers from Roman, Byzantine, Crusader and later periods; several accessible trenches and exposed foundations lie along the park perimeter.

Weather & Climate near Jerusalem Walls National Park #
Jerusalem Walls National Park's climate is classified as Hot-Summer Mediterranean - Hot-Summer Mediterranean climate with warm summers (peaking in August) and cold winters (coldest in January). Temperatures range from 5°C to 28°C. Semi-arid with limited rainfall with a pronounced dry season.
